An issue was discovered in Oniguruma 6.2.0, as used in Oniguruma-mod in Ruby through 2.4.1 and mbstring in PHP through 7.1.5, related to a stack out-of-bounds read. A logical error in match_at() during regular expression searching could lead to unauthorized reads from a stack buffer.
A specially crafted x509 certificate can cause a single out of bounds byte overwrite in wolfSSL through 3.10.2 resulting in potential certificate validation vulnerabilities, denial of service and possible remote code execution.
In Open vSwitch (OvS) 2.7.0, there is a buffer over-read issue when parsing an OFPT_QUEUE_GET_CONFIG_REPLY type OFP 1.0 message. This issue is caused by an unsigned integer underflow in the function `ofputil_pull_queue_get_config_reply10` in `lib/ofp-util.c`.
In some circumstances, an F5 BIG-IP version 12.0.0 to 12.1.2 and 13.0.0 Azure cloud instance may contain a default administrative password which could be used to remotely log into the BIG-IP system. The impacted administrative account is the Azure instance administrative user that was created at deployment.
